Logo
Microsoft

Software Engineer, Identity Engineering

Microsoft, Redmond, Washington, United States, 98052

Save Job

Overview

Join to apply for the

Software Engineer, Identity Engineering

role at

Microsoft . Security represents the most critical priorities for our customers in a world awash in digital threats, regulatory scrutiny, and estate complexity. Microsoft Security aspires to make the world a safer place for all. We want to reshape security and empower every user, customer, and developer with a security cloud that protects them with end to end, simplified solutions. The Microsoft Security organization accelerates Microsoft’s mission and bold ambitions to ensure that our company and industry is securing digital technology platforms, devices, and clouds in our customers’ heterogeneous environments, as well as ensuring the security of our own internal estate. EIDOS (Enterprise Identity, Development, Operations and Security) builds and manages the products and services and Infrastructure on which Microsoft Federal user provisioning systems run. We boldly pursue big ideas that power transformational advances within Microsoft, while helping Microsoft teams work smarter, faster and more securely every day. EIDOS Federal employees have deep technical and business expertise, customer insights, and a clear point of view that comes from first-hand, large-scale experience with Microsoft and industry solutions. We are engineers, technology leaders, digital transformation change agents, and customer advocates. We have exciting opportunities for you to innovate, influence, transform, inspire and grow within our organization and we encourage you to apply to learn more!

Responsibilities

Design and implement full stack systems, collaborating with Senior engineers.

Adhere to modern engineering practices, write unit tests, debug, perform code reviews, and create CI/CD pipelines.

Work with customers and collaborate with other teams to own end to end solutions and delivery.

Translate business requirements into technical specifications and help implement them.

Debug bugs and production issues and address them in a timely manner.

Review the work of peers.

Participate in audits of the environment and its operation.

Participate in day-to-day operations of the software including on-call responsibilities.

Qualifications Required Qualifications

Bachelor's Degree in Computer Science or related technical field AND 2+ years of technical engineering experience with coding in languages such as C, C++, C#, Java, JavaScript, or Python, OR equivalent experience.

1+ year of cloud computing experience.

Other Requirements

Ability to meet Microsoft, customer and/or government security screening requirements.

Microsoft Cloud Background Check: this position will be required to pass the Microsoft Cloud background check upon hire/transfer and every two years thereafter.

Citizenship & Citizenship Verification: role requires access to information controlled for export and may require verification of citizenship with a valid passport.

Preferred Qualifications

Master's Degree in Computer Science or related field AND 3+ years of engineering experience with coding in languages such as C, C++, C#, Java, JavaScript, or Python, OR 5+ years of related experience with the same languages.

Experience with general purpose programming languages including Java, C#, C/C++, Python, ReactJS, JavaScript, PowerShell.

Experience in Identity management principles.

Understanding of cloud computing principles and distributed systems.

Ability to collaborate with external teams, partners and customers.

Strong coding, debugging, code review, and delivery skills; data-driven and customer-focused.

End-to-end delivery mindset and agility in a fast-paced environment.

Microsoft will accept applications for the role until a specified closing date. Microsoft is an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to age, ancestry, citizenship, color, disability, gender identity or expression, genetic information, immigration status, marital status, medical condition, national origin, race, religion, sex, sexual orientation, or any other characteristic protected by applicable local laws. If you need assistance during the application process, you can request accommodations.

#J-18808-Ljbffr